Commercial Paving in Little Rock, AR
Commercial paving services encompass the installation, repair, and maintenance of paved surfaces on commercial properties, including parking lots, driveways, walkways, and loading areas. These projects often involve preparing the ground, laying asphalt or concrete, and ensuring proper drainage and durability to support heavy traffic and daily use. Property owners typically seek these services to improve safety, enhance curb appeal, and extend the lifespan of their paved surfaces, making it essential to understand the scope of work, material options, and ongoing maintenance requirements before requesting a project.
Homeowners and property owners should consider factors such as the size of the area to be paved, the type of surface desired, and any specific durability or aesthetic requirements. It is also helpful to inquire about the process involved, including site preparation, material choices, and the expected lifespan of the paving. Clear communication about project expectations and understanding the long-term benefits can aid in making informed decisions and ensuring the paved surface meets both functional and visual needs.

Common Commercial Paving Jobs
Parking Lot Paving - durable surfaces designed to accommodate high traffic and vehicle loads.
Driveway Paving - smooth, long-lasting asphalt or concrete driveways for home access and curb appeal.
Commercial Asphalt Repair - fixing cracks, potholes, and damage to maintain safety and functionality.
Sidewalk and Pathway Paving - creating accessible walkways that enhance property safety and appearance.
Industrial Paving - large-scale paving solutions for warehouses, factories, and business complexes.
Sealcoating Services - protecting paved surfaces from weather and wear to extend lifespan.
Commercial Paving Questions
What types of commercial paving projects are common? Common projects include parking lots, driveways, walkways, and loading areas for various businesses and properties in Little Rock.
How long does commercial paving typically last? Durability varies based on materials and usage, but proper installation can provide many years of service with minimal maintenance.
What materials are used for commercial paving? Asphalt and concrete are the most frequently used materials for commercial paving projects in the area.
What should property owners consider before paving? Factors include the property's layout, traffic volume, drainage needs, and future expansion plans.
